Nobel Prize-winning scientist: Obama is 'dead wrong' on global warming

It’s amazing to see how more and more respected scientists finally decide to just tell the truth about what’s really going on behind all that global warming propaganda we have to put up with.

As it turns out, Dr. Ivar Giaever - the Nobel Prize winner - mocked Obama for stating that "no challenge poses a greater threat to future generations than climate change". The physicist called it a "ridiculous statement" and that Obama "gets lousy advice" when it comes to global warming.

Giaever was a professor at Rensselaer Polytechnic Institute’s School of Engineering and School of Science and he also received the Nobel Prize for physics for his work on quantum tunneling. According to Giaever he was actually "horrified" about the 'science' surrounding global warming when he conducted research on the subject in 2012.

"Global warming really has become a new religion", Giaever said. "Because you cannot discuss it. It’s not proper. It is like the Catholic Church".

And, what he now truly believes is that the President is "... wrong. Dead wrong".
